Red Deer Podiatrist & Foot Clinic

Specialists here at The Foot Institute – Red Deer specialize in the medical and surgical treatment of the foot and ankle. Our doctors invest an average of ten years in higher education, the first four years in undergraduate studies to get a Bachelors Degree, and the following 4 years in Medical School to have a Podiatric Medical Degree. Podiatric Medical School is similar to regular medical school and in fact several podiatry programmes are contained inside these academic institutions. After securing a Podiatric Medial Degree, Podiatrists at the Foot Institute complete a hospital "internship" or post degree residency for another one to three years.

Upon the completion of the internship or residency, our Podiatrists have obtained significant medical training with a stress on problems involving the feet and ankles. They are trained to address problems varying from general ailments like fungal and ingrown toenails, to those which are much more sophisticated like clubfoot, bunions, or reconstructive surgery of the foot. Our Doctors have considerable surgical instruction which provide them the prior experience required to execute surgery on those concerns that are ideally treated through surgical intervention.

Foot Institute Doctors furthermore have a thorough knowledge and understanding of biomechanics, which is the study of the forces which the feet and legs undergo as we walk, run or perform other tasks. Knowing biomechanics and gait problems facilitates a Podiatrist to create shoes and orthotics which can deliver pain relief and defend against countless complications which the feet regularly encounter.
